Background: CBP tag comes from muscle myosin light-chain kinase and contains 26 amino acid residues with the molecular weight of 4 kDa. This tag is characterized by the relatively high affinity for calmodulin (CaM), which makes it possible to purify CBP-tagged proteins from crude cell extracts using of a resin with CaM affinity. This antibody allows detection of CBP-tagged proteins. - Protocols
